My initial idea was to display this Whipper Snapper image in a circle on a square card, but everything I tried seemed too busy for this relaxing image and I wanted something much simpler. Then I started thinking about the super sweet comments you all leave saying how you love my coloring and thought to myself 'What if that was all that was on the card; just the image colored up?'

Funnily enough, Shelly Comiskey, an illustrator for Whipper Snapper, did just the same thing with one of her cards on Wednesday.....except pulled it off a WHOLE LOT better then I did! I used cheapo watercolor paper; Shelly used Fabriano Mediovalis watercolor card. Does that not sound like deliciously yummy paper?!? I may have to invest in some because I just LOVE that handpressed look to the edges.

I heat embossed the image and after coloring it up, the only things I added to it was some diamond stickles to the bubbles and the ribbon. It's a good thing there wasn't too much to this card because apparently my brain wasn't going to handle much more. Wanna see my first attempt??

Supplies
Stamps: Whipper Snapper Designs 'Bathtub Chicken' & 'Price of Beauty'
Inks: StazOn 'Jet Black, Versamark, Cool Caribbean, Sahara Sand, Certain Celery, Old Olive, Really Rust, Ruby Red, Morning Marigold, Pretty in Pink, Distress Inks 'Black Soot'
Papers: Canson Watercolor 140 gsm 90lb
Access: Ribbon and stickles
